Month 10: Cloud Monitoring and Logging
Week 1: Introduction to Monitoring Concepts and Best Practices
Day 1: Importance of cloud monitoring and its role in application performance management
Day 2: Key cloud monitoring concepts: metrics, logs, and traces
Day 3: Monitoring best practices: granularity, frequency, and retention
Day 4: Proactive vs. reactive monitoring
Day 5: Hands-on activity: Setting up a basic monitoring dashboard
Week 2: Monitoring Services – AWS CloudWatch, Azure Monitor, GCP Stackdriver
Day 1: Introduction to AWS CloudWatch
Day 2: Hands-on activity: Setting up AWS CloudWatch for monitoring and logging
Day 3: Introduction to Azure Monitor
Day 4: Hands-on activity: Setting up Azure Monitor for monitoring and logging
Day 5: Introduction to GCP Stackdriver (now called Google Cloud Operations)
Day 6: Hands-on activity: Setting up GCP Stackdriver for monitoring and logging
Week 3: Logging Services – AWS CloudTrail, Azure Log Analytics, GCP Logging
Day 1: Introduction to AWS CloudTrail
Day 2: Hands-on activity: Setting up AWS CloudTrail for audit logging
Day 3: Introduction to Azure Log Analytics
Day 4: Hands-on activity: Setting up Azure Log Analytics for log analysis
Day 5: Introduction to GCP Logging
Day 6: Hands-on activity: Setting up GCP Logging for log analysis
Week 4: Alerting and Incident Management
Day 1: Importance of alerting in cloud monitoring
Day 2: Alerting best practices: thresholds, escalation policies, and alert suppression
Day 3: Hands-on activity: Setting up alert rules in AWS CloudWatch, Azure Monitor, and GCP Stackdriver
Day 4: Incident management: understanding and responding to incidents
Day 5: Integration of monitoring and alerting with incident management tools